Water Treatment Plant Operator
Summary:
Maintains the operation with the Bargersville Water Treatment Plant and assists in mechanical repairs to supply clean and safe drinking water to the public.
What you’ll do:
· Produce water to maintain a safe level of water throughout the water system
· Test water to ensure water quality meets the limits set by IDEM and EPA
· Adjust chemicals and equipment as needed to meet these requirements
· Monitor the levels of towers and booster pumps
· Maintain proper levels of sand in spiractors and backwash iron filters
· Order chemicals and supplies as needed
· Perform preventative plant maintenance and emergency maintenance
· Record daily readings of flow and test results accurately
· Operate forklift or front loader
· Complete other duties as assigned
